PORTLAND, Ore. 04/29/2025 — The Last of Us fans will find much to love in the apocalyptic Spread series by fan-favorite The Strange Tale of Luther Strode writer Justin Jordan and Twig artist Kyle Strahm. This infectious series will be collected in its entirety and available in one shelf-busting Spread Compendium paperback edition this October from Image Comics.
This definitive package includes Spread issues #1-25 and weighs in at over 500 pages of tentacled, science fiction horror. This is a must-read for fans of survivalist stories or Lovecraftian terror.
“Want to know what would happen if John Carpenter’s The Thing ate North America? Do you think Lone Wolf and Cub after the end of the world sounds awesome? Spread is all of that and more,” said Jordan. “And now we’ve finally got the infection contained in one big damn volume for the first time. The complete story, all in one place.”
Ten years ago, we dug too deep and unleashed something we couldn’t control. Something that twisted and warped every living thing in its path. Something that remade the world in its own image. The Spread. Now, one man has found a child who could save the world, but he has to fight monsters, raiders, cannibals, religious fanatics, and one cranky baby to do it.

Strahm added: “If you’re a fan of low-budget splattery horror flicks, Spread will scratch that gross, wet itch.”
Spread Compendium paperback (ISBN: 9781534332232) will be available at local comic book shops on Wednesday, September 24 and independent bookstores, Amazon, Barnes & Noble, Books-a-Million, Indigo, and Waterstones on Tuesday, October 7.
